Tourism and travel are significant industries in the UK, with a variety of roles and career paths available.
Here are some of the most common roles: Tourism Consultant (28%): Work with local authorities and businesses to develop tourism strategies and improve visitor experiences.
Destination Manager (24%): Oversee the management of tourist destinations, including planning, marketing, and operations.
Travel Planner (22%): Help plan and book travel arrangements for individuals and groups, often in the context of corporate events or conferences.
Operations Manager (16%): Ensure the smooth day-to-day operation of a travel or tourism business, including managing staff and resources.
Marketing Specialist (10%): Develop and implement marketing campaigns to promote travel and tourism products and services.
